They will give you a wine list with the prices.

You will get to try what they have availiable that day.

Here are a few things that we tasted and liked:
Prices are resonable ranging from 12 to 20 a bottle. They also sell by the case.
2005 Merlot -medium body and not heavy

Pomegranate - light and fruity
Blackberry,
Blueberry -sweet and tangy, nice blueberry tone
Rasberry - sweet and fruity
2006 Viognier - Wonderfully buttery white wine
